Never stop learning| Blog by Kavya, 13, Mumbai

Does learning end when you finish school or college? 13-year-old Kavya from Mumbai builds a strong case for why we must remain students throughout our lives.

Equality - Knowledge knows no discrimination

Knowledge can never be stolen so it is the safest treasure. It makes you wise and that can never be taken away from you. 

 

Knowledge is power. When you keep on learning every moment of your life, it translates into valuable experience. It is also important to learn without setting ourselves a limit. The interesting thing about life is that it never stops teaching! 

 

As we learn – through education and experience, we understand situations and problems better. We apprehend the world through a wider lens and that helps us make a difference to the world. 

 

As L. Frank Baum once said, “ No thief, however skillful, can rob one of knowledge, and that is why knowledge is the best and safest treasure to acquire.”
